[0029] Take 5000mL of cultured and mature Kluyveromyces fragilis cell fermentation liquid, centrifuge at 10000r / min at high speed to obtain fresh and active bacterial cells, wash the bacterial cells with sterile water 1-2 times, and then use sterile water to prepare Cell suspension, the cell concentration is 5.0%-40.0%.

[0030] Take 500mL of bacterial suspension, add protease and β-glucanase, the dosage of protease is 50.0u / g wet bacteria, the dosage of β-glucanase is 20u / g wet bacteria, pH 6.5, keep warm at 42°C for 1.5 hours.

[0031] The enzyme-treated cell suspension is taken out, placed at -25°C for rapid freezing, and frozen completely, and then the frozen cells are rapidly thawed at 50°C to obtain a freeze-thawed cell suspension.

Abstract

The invention is about the production method for the immobilized lactase. It includes: (1) prepare the kluyveromyces Fragilis suspension, (2) breaking the cell wall by the enzyme, (3) breaking the cell wall by freeze-thaw, (4) breaking the cell wall by high-pressure homogenizer, (5) preparing the immobilized carrier liquid, (6) preparing the immobilized carrier liquid for lactase, (7) preparing the immobile liquid, (8) immobilization. So the low lactin milk is produced by the immobilized lactase, it can treat it continuously and the enzyme can't run off. So it can decrease the cost.

(1) Technical field [0001] The invention relates to a production method of microbial preparations, in particular to a production method of microbial cell wall breaking and immobilized lactase. (2) Technical background [0002] The enzymes that can decompose lactose in the human small intestine include lactase (lactase) and β-galactosidase (β-galactosidase). Lactase is located in the brush border of the small intestinal mucosa, while β-galactosidase is located in the lysosome and cannot be decomposed. Lactose in the intestinal lumen. Lactase deficiency refers to the low activity of the membrane-bound enzyme lactase in the brush border chorionic cells of the small intestine. There are three types of lactase deficiency: (1) Congenital lactase deficiency: refers to the low or lack of lactase activity in the body since birth, which is caused by an autosomal recessive gene in the body.
